
Overview
Upon completion of the Adult-Gerontology Acute Care Nurse Practitioner (Certificate NDP) specialty at University of Arizona you will be eligible to take an AGACNP national board certification examination. To qualify for entry into the AGACNP Graduate Certificate program, you must have a degree in nursing as an advanced practice nurse and experience in an acute care setting. The program requires a minimum of 30 credits and 540 clinical hours.

Courses included:
- Health Assessment
- Advanced Physiology & Pathophysiology
- Pharmacology in Acute Care
- Adult-Gerontology Diagnosis & Management of Chronic & Acute Illness
- Cardiac Rhythm Analysis & Interventions
- Advanced Pharmacotherapeutics

General requirements
- Students are required to attend Resident Intensive Summer Experience (RISE) once during their post masters certificate program. In addition to RISE attendance requirements, post masters certificate students must participate in practice intensives at the College of Nursing.
- FNP, PNP, and PMHNP students must have a clinical rotation with at least one NP preceptor during their program of study; students may not exclusively precept with MDs/DOs.
